spapr_cpu_core: cleaning up qdev_get_machine() calls

This patch removes the qdev_get_machine() calls that are made
in spapr_cpu_core.c in situations where we can get an existing
pointer for the MachineState by either passing it as an argument
to the function or by using other already available pointers.

Credits to Daniel Henrique Barboza for the idea and the changelog
text.
